When it came to her stunning bespoke gown, Cate Blanchett had a vision. Said John Galliano to author Bronwyn Cosgrave in Made for Each Other: Fashion and the Academy Awards: "The hummingbirds, the embroidery, the colorit was her idea to put the embroidery on the back, and she was right. She was so precise, Cate. She knew exactly what she wanted. It was a true collaboration." And, bonus, according to Blanchett, the knit dress (trimmed with Lesage embroidery) was comfortable as well!
Cate Blanchett, 1999
Cate Blanchett in John Galliano, 1999
